The legendary El Dorado returns in the form of a Marcus King signature model

The Epiphone El Dorado acoustic guitar model holds a special place in the hearts of musicians and collectors. Its rich history, excellent craftsmanship, and unique features make it an instrument that inspires creativity and passion. Marcus King, a highly respected musician, singer, songwriter, and guitarist, pays homage to the El Dorado, which was his first-ever guitar, with his 2020 GRAMMY®-nominated Americana album of the same name, a testament to the enduring legacy of this remarkable guitar. 

The new Epiphone Marcus King El Dorado is a tribute to King’s original. It captures the spirit of the cherished vintage models and symbolizes the inspiration and creativity that the El Dorado continues to provide musicians worldwide. It features a square-shoulder dreadnought body with solid rosewood back and sides paired with a solid spruce top for deep, rich tone that will keep getting better and better as it ages. The body features four-ply top binding and single-ply back binding. The 25.5” scale mahogany neck has a comfortable C-profile and a headstock volute. The headstock has a 70s MIJ shape, a bone nut, smooth-turning, precise Epiphone Deluxe tuners with metal buttons, and an Epiphone logo inlaid in mother-of-pearl. The three-ply bound rosewood fretboard features mother-of-pearl rounded-corner block inlays and 20 standard frets. It is attached to the body with a glued-in dovetail joint. The belly down rosewood bridge is outfitted with a compensated bone saddle and black bridge pins. It is inlaid with the outline of South Carolina, the home state of Marcus King, and the Tri-Star emblem of Tennessee in mother-of-pearl. As another personalized touch, the custom pickguard matches the one on Marcus King’s vintage El Dorado. 

The Marcus King El Dorado comes with an L.R. Baggs™ Element Bronze under-saddle pickup and preamp pre-installed at the craftory, with volume and tone controls that are discreetly mounted at the edge of the sound hole, where they’re easy to access while playing yet remain all but invisible to the audience. It is ready to accompany you on stage or in the studio without any modification, and to ensure it stays safe wherever you go, it comes packaged in a hardshell case with a Marcus King signature reproduction graphic on the exterior. Specifications

Body Specs

Back Solid rosewood

Binding 4-ply top binding and single-ply back, 3-ply fingerboard and headstock

Body Finish Gloss

Body Material Solid rosewood

Body Shape El Dorado

Side Solid rosewood

Top Solid spruce

Neck Specs

Fingerboard Material Rosewood

Fingerboard Radius 12 in. | 304.8 mm

Fret Count 20

Frets Standard

Inlays Rounded-corner block, mother-of-pearl

Joint Glued-in, dovetail

Neck Material Mahogany

Nut Material Bone

Profile C profile with volute

Scale Length 648.0mm / 25.51in

Electronics Specs

Output Jack 1/4"

Preamp L.R. Baggs Element Bronze

Under Saddle Pickup L.R. Baggs Element Bronze

Hardware Specs

Bridge Belly down, rosewood with Tennessee and South Carolina inlays

Bridge Pins Black

Finish Nickel

Pickguard 1-ply black, large Marcus King shape

Saddle Material Compensated bone

Strap Buttons End pin jack and side of heel

Truss Rod Cover 2-ply crescent bullet, blank

Tuner Plating Nickel

Tuning Machines Epiphone Deluxe

Misc Specs

Case Hardshell case with Marcus King signature reproduction graphic

Model: EMEDMKANNH1

Headstock 70s made in Japan shape

Headstock Inlay Epiphone historic, mother-of-pearl

Strings Gauge D'Addario XT Phosphor Bronze Coated, .012, .016, .024, .032 .042, .053
